Recognizing French Drainpipes
A substantial variety of home owners might not totally comprehend the important function that French drains pipes play in reliable water management. These drain systems are created to route surface water and groundwater away from prone locations, such as cellars and foundations, to stop water build-up that can lead to architectural damages.
A French drain commonly includes a trench filled up with crushed rock or rock, consisting of a perforated pipe that accumulates and channels excess water away from the home. This system is especially advantageous in locations with inadequate water drainage or high water tables, where conventional drainage techniques may verify insufficient.
Recognizing the mechanics of French drains is crucial for home owners seeking to minimize prospective water damages. Correct installation and maintenance make sure that the system operates efficiently, permitting effective water diversion and protection of the residential property. Routine inspections can help identify any blockages or debris accumulation that might harm the drain's effectiveness.

Indications You Required a French Drainpipe
Recognizing the signs that suggest the demand for a French drain is crucial for keeping a healthy and balanced property and preventing potential water damages. One of the most popular indicators is relentless pooling of water in your yard, particularly after heavy rainfall. This can result in saturated soil, which might jeopardize the architectural honesty of close-by foundations.
One more indicator is the existence of excessively damp or soaked areas, which might attract bugs and create a suitable atmosphere for mold and mildew and mildew. Furthermore, if you observe water infiltration in your basement or crawl room, it is critical to resolve water drainage concerns promptly to stay clear of considerable damages.
Frequent erosion of soil or vegetation in details locations can signal inadequate water drainage. If you observe that certain plants are thriving excessively while others are wilting, it might indicate uneven wetness levels in the dirt.
Finally, if your residential or commercial property you can find out more is located visit the website in a low-lying area or near water bodies, the requirement for a French drain becomes a lot more necessary to manage drainage efficiently. Acknowledging these indicators early can assist mitigate water damages and protect the integrity of your property.

Installment Process Review
When intending the installation of a French drain, it is necessary to adhere to a systematic technique to make sure ideal performance and longevity. The very first step involves analyzing the website to identify locations with poor drain, noting the designated route of the drainpipe - French Drain System. Next off, it is crucial to dig deep into a trench that is around 6 to 12 inches vast and 18 to 24 inches deep, guaranteeing a consistent slope of concerning 1% towards the water drainage outlet

Maintenance Tips for Durability
Appropriate maintenance of a French drain system is essential for ensuring its durability and performance in taking care of excess water. Regular inspections must be carried out a minimum of two times a year to identify any indicators of visit this page obstructions, erosion, or damage. It is necessary to check the electrical outlet for appropriate drainage circulation; standing water can indicate an obstruction that needs immediate interest.
To prevent particles accumulation, maintain the location bordering the drainpipe tidy by routinely clearing leaves, dirt, and various other natural materials. This will assist keep unblocked water circulation and lower the danger of obstructions. In addition, take into consideration mounting a filter or grate over the entryway of the drainpipe to lessen the entrance of huge debris.
Throughout hefty rains or after considerable weather events, check the system closely to ensure it is operating successfully. If you discover relentless drain problems, it may be important to speak with an expert for a detailed inspection and potential repair work.
